Output 77706fb3604add29e28e53ca76dd6f7288c8e3ad5b83e7c1ef2b64589af36b40:0

value
5103815696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22803b4c41a76ff4d5e3c8dea6e4445d14a9b14f OP_EQUAL
address
34qSWkoSHvtWnhfp9sAzrjYbGnSV3NTWz1
transaction
77706fb3604add29e28e53ca76dd6f7288c8e3ad5b83e7c1ef2b64589af36b40
confirmations
394858
spent
true